Default Boxing with asthma

My younger brother likes copying me and now wants to start boxing too but he has really mild asthma and takes Advair for it. hes wondering if that's a good idea to box with it- he says he can breathe ok he just wheezes ( I say no). Now I'm wondering if a medication like that'll disqualify him in competitions( because don't some asthma meds have small amounts of steriods?) I'm reading the back of his med box and it says it "contains fluticasone propionate and salmeterol xinafoate" Whatever the hell that is. So I'm wondering if he'll even pass a drug test.

If he uses albuterol he'll be fine. An albuterol inhaler won't cause a positive tox screen; although you might want to compare those to the banned substance list. And they don't usually drug test except at major events like the Olympic Trials; they do random testing at other events but not frequently.
